3-hydroxyanthranilic acid is an aminobenzoic acid that is benzoic acid substituted at C-2 by an amine group and at C-3 by a hydroxy group. It is an intermediate in the metabolism of the amino acid tryptophan. It has a role as a mouse metabolite and a human metabolite. It is an aminobenzoic acid and a monohydroxybenzoic acid. It is functionally related to an anthranilic acid. It is a conjugate acid of a 3-hydroxyanthranilate. It is a tautomer of a 2,3-dihydro-3-oxoanthranilic acid.
